  • Epson Stylus D92 Printer inkjet printer Colour 5760 x 1440 DPI A4 :

    High quality, economical printing using 4 individual ink cartridges and featuring pigment-based DURABrite Ultra durable ink, the Stylus D92 is able to deliver excellent print quality and durability. The Stylus D92 produces quality prints at a class leading resolution of up to 5760x1440dpi.
